import platform platform.architecture()
转载
2018-05-15 19:01:00
135阅读
2评论
操作系统是管理计算机硬件与软件资源的计算机程序,同时也是计算机系统的内核与基石。操作系统需要处理管理与配置内存、决定系统资源供需的优先次序、控制输入与输出设备、操作网络与管理文件系统等基本事务。操作系统也提供一个让用户与系统交互的操作界面。 操作系统上运行的计算机程序通常由一个或一组进程组成。因此,本文便从进程开始说起!1. 进程的有哪几种状态,状态转换图,及导致转换的事件。
转载
2024-09-20 07:17:01
28阅读
>>> import platform
>>> platform.platform()
'Darwin-17.7.0-x86_-i386-bit'
>>> platform.system()
'Darwin'
>>> import platform
>>> platform.system(
转载
2019-09-17 18:17:00
391阅读
2评论
for windows : for linux
原创
2022-09-20 11:48:29
713阅读
# 如何实现“java 判断操作系统是麒麟操作系统”
## 整体流程
首先,我们需要获取当前操作系统的名称,并判断是否为麒麟操作系统。然后根据判断结果输出相应的信息。
以下是整个过程的流程图:
```mermaid
sequenceDiagram
participant User
participant Developer
User->>Developer: 请求判
原创
2024-03-25 03:36:09
370阅读
# Java 判断操作系统
在开发 Java 程序时,有时候需要根据不同的操作系统执行不同的逻辑。Java 提供了一些方法来判断当前运行的操作系统,从而实现操作系统相关的逻辑。
本文将介绍如何使用 Java 判断操作系统,并提供代码示例。
## 使用 System 类
Java 的 System 类中提供了一个名为 `getProperty` 的方法,该方法可以获取系统的一些属性信息,包括
原创
2023-08-09 21:51:35
481阅读
#!/bin/sh a=`uname -a` b="Darwin" c="centos" d="ubuntu" if [[ $a =~ $b ]];then echo "mac" elif [[ $a =~ $c ]];then echo "centos" elif [[ $a =~ $d ]];then echo "ubuntu" else echo $a fi
转载
2019-08-26 18:03:00
1475阅读
点赞
2评论
[url]http://blog.csdn.net/zhaofsh/article/details/6104476[/url][code="xml"] ...
原创
2023-03-22 21:00:59
157阅读
# Java判断操作系统
## 1. 简介
在进行Java开发时,我们有时需要根据不同的操作系统执行不同的操作,例如在Windows系统下执行不同的命令,或者在Linux系统下调用不同的库函数。因此,判断当前运行的操作系统是十分重要的。
本文将介绍如何使用Java判断当前操作系统,并给出相应的代码示例。主要内容包括:
1. 判断当前操作系统的方法
2. 使用System.getProperty
原创
2023-08-09 21:50:19
840阅读
Python基本数据类型一般分为:数字、字符串、列表、元组、字典、集合这六种基本数据类型。
转载
2023-05-27 21:55:23
134阅读
一、流程控制python代码的执行是从上而下的执行,是属于一种顺序结构,然而实际事物会有很多种执行的方式,不同的执行方式也会有很多的结果,遇到需要条件判断选择不同执行路线的时候,则出现分支结构,然而当遇到有些事情需要重复不断的去执行的时候,则出现循环结构,这就是python中的流程控制流程控制一共有三种,分别是:(1)分支结构(2)循环结构(3)for循环(迭代器)1、分支结构语法:(1)if 条
转载
2023-11-14 13:53:17
61阅读
1.手工操作——穿孔卡片1946年第一台计算机诞生 ,计算机还在才用手工操作方式。 程序员将对应于程序和数据的已穿孔的纸带(或卡片)装入输入机,然后启动输入机把程序和数据输入计算机内存,接着通过控制台开关启动程序针对数据运行;计算完毕,打印机输出计算结果;用户取走结果并卸下纸带(或卡片)后,才让下一个用户上机。
手工操作方式两个特点:
(1)用户独占全机。不会出现因资
转载
2024-08-02 21:40:09
42阅读
操作系统的概念、功能和目标操作系统的概念操作系统与我们每个人的生活联系很紧密,只要有计算机的地方就会有操作系统,常见的操作系统有哪些?常见的操作系统:android、windows、iOS、macOS、Linux那与操作系统联系紧密的计算机的结构层次是那些计算的结构层次有四层,从下到上依此为:计算机硬件、操作系统、应用程序、用户(可直接与操作系统交互)操作系统作为中间层,在整个结构中起到一个很好的
转载
2024-01-21 00:05:31
69阅读
# Java判断当前操作系统的方法
## 概述
在Java开发中,有时候需要根据不同的操作系统执行不同的代码逻辑。而判断当前操作系统是一种常见的需求。本文将介绍如何使用Java判断当前操作系统,并向刚入行的开发者详细讲解每一步所需的代码和操作。
## 流程图
下面是判断当前操作系统的流程图,展示了整个判断过程的步骤:
```mermaid
sequenceDiagram
part
原创
2023-10-14 08:23:54
196阅读
# Java判断操作系统类型的方法
作为一名经验丰富的开发者,我将教会你如何使用Java来判断操作系统类型。这个过程可以分为以下几个步骤。
## 步骤概述
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 获取操作系统的名称 |
| 步骤2 | 根据操作系统名称判断其类型 |
下面我们将逐步实现这些步骤。
## 步骤1: 获取操作系统的名称
要获取操作系统的名称,我们
原创
2023-10-14 07:37:25
136阅读
1.1. 操作系统简介我通过以下四点介绍什么是操作系统:操作系统(Operating System,简称 OS)是管理计算机硬件与软件资源的程序,是计算机的基石。操作系统本质上是一个运行在计算机上的软件程序 ,用于管理计算机硬件和软件资源。 举例:运行在你电脑上的所有应用程序都通过操作系统来调用系统内存以及磁盘等等硬件。操作系统存在屏蔽了硬件层的复杂性。 操作系统就像是硬件使用的负责人,统筹着各种
转载
2024-09-12 12:15:38
33阅读
if os.system('lss') !=0:
print 'Without the command'
转载
2023-06-13 21:42:17
89阅读
cmake判断操作系统架构是开发过程中一个常见需求。我们需要通过 CMake 为不同平台和架构配置正确的编译选项。这篇文章将系统化地展示如何判断操作系统架构,以便在 CMake 脚本中处理相关逻辑。
## 环境准备
### 软硬件要求
- 操作系统:Linux/macOS/Windows
- CMake 版本:>= 3.0
- 编译器:GCC/Clang/MSVC
### 环境搭建时间规划
# 判断当前操作系统的方法
## 流程图
```mermaid
graph TD
A[开始] --> B[获取当前操作系统的名称]
B --> C[判断当前操作系统的类型]
C --> D[输出结果]
D --> E[结束]
```
## 详细步骤
1. 首先,我们需要获取当前操作系统的名称。在Java中,可以通过System类的getProperty方法获取系统属性。
```java
原创
2023-11-15 16:54:12
77阅读
利用jdk自带包,进行判断,代码如下:@Testpublic void testOs() {String os=System.getProp
原创
2022-11-03 14:30:20
188阅读